In this series, Karen Gillan plays Eliza Dooley, a woman obsessed with social media where she constantly posts selfies. She begins to worry that being famous online would never give her a real friendship, and she seeks help from Henry Higgs, a marketing image master.
Not that I expect Selfie to ever be all that deep, but I think it could have some substance beneath its awkward comedy and visual gimmickry and general dislike of its own characters.
The best thing it has going for it is its status as the fall's best new half-hour comedy, and that's in large part due to the highly entertaining dynamic between its leads.
